Physical Health Benefits of Yoga

  1. Improved Flexibility and Strength: Yoga involves a series of poses and stretches that gradually increase your flexibility. Over time, you'll find your muscles and joints becoming more supple and your range of motion improving. Plus, many yoga poses require you to support your own body weight, building strength in your core, arms, legs, and back.

  2. Better Posture and Alignment: Regular yoga practice helps to align your spine and improve your posture. As you become more aware of your body, you'll naturally start to correct imbalances and slouching, reducing the risk of back pain and improving your overall stance.

  3. Enhanced Respiratory Function: Yoga emphasizes deep, mindful breathing. Techniques like pranayama (breath control) can increase lung capacity and improve respiratory efficiency. Better breathing means more oxygen to your cells, boosting your energy levels and overall vitality.

  4. Increased Circulation and Heart Health: Many yoga sequences stimulate blood flow and improve circulation. This helps to lower blood pressure, improve cardiovascular health, and reduce the risk of heart disease. The combination of physical movement and controlled breathing also promotes a healthier heart.

  5. Weight Management: While yoga might not burn as many calories as high-intensity workouts, it still contributes to weight management. Certain styles of yoga, like Vinyasa or Power Yoga, can be quite vigorous and help you stay fit. Plus, yoga encourages a mindful approach to eating and lifestyle choices, supporting a healthy weight.

  6. Boosted Immunity: Yoga's stress-reducing effects can bolster your immune system. Chronic stress can weaken the immune response, but by promoting relaxation and reducing cortisol levels, yoga helps your body fight off illness more effectively.



Mental Clarity Benefits of Yoga

  1. Reduced Stress and Anxiety: One of the most celebrated benefits of yoga is its ability to reduce stress and anxiety. Through the combination of physical movement, breath control, and meditation, yoga activates the parasympathetic nervous system, promoting a state of calm and relaxation.

  2. Enhanced Concentration and Focus: Yoga teaches you to focus on the present moment and clear your mind of distractions. This mindfulness practice can improve your concentration and mental clarity, making it easier to stay focused and productive in your daily tasks.

  3. Improved Mood and Emotional Well-being: Regular yoga practice can enhance your mood and overall sense of well-being. It increases the production of feel-good hormones like endorphins and serotonin, while also reducing levels of the stress hormone cortisol.

  4. Better Sleep: Many people find that yoga helps improve their sleep quality. The relaxation techniques used in yoga, such as deep breathing and meditation, can help you unwind and prepare your body for a restful night's sleep.

  5. Increased Self-awareness: Yoga encourages introspection and self-awareness. As you become more attuned to your thoughts, emotions, and physical sensations, you can develop a deeper understanding of yourself and your needs, leading to greater emotional resilience and self-acceptance.

  6. Mind-Body Connection: Yoga strengthens the connection between your mind and body. This heightened awareness helps you listen to your body’s signals more effectively, leading to healthier choices and a more balanced lifestyle.


Tips for Incorporating Yoga into Your Routine

  1. Start Small: If you're new to yoga, begin with short sessions and gradually increase the duration as you become more comfortable. Even 10-15 minutes a day can make a significant difference.

  2. Find a Style You Enjoy: There are many different styles of yoga, from the gentle stretches of Hatha to the intense flows of Vinyasa or the deep relaxation of Yin. Experiment with different styles to find what resonates with you.

  3. Create a Dedicated Space: Designate a quiet, comfortable area in your home where you can practice yoga without interruptions. This helps create a calming environment that enhances your practice.

  4. Use Online Resources: There are plenty of online yoga classes and tutorials available for all levels. Platforms like YouTube, Yoga with Adriene, and Glo offer a variety of classes that you can do at your own pace.

  5. Listen to Your Body: Yoga is about honoring your body’s limits and working within them. Avoid pushing yourself too hard and always practice with mindfulness and intention.
